Electronics in Automotives
The vehicles you see today aren't the same as before. They have different body styles, different engines, and different power outputs. One major difference is the new technologies and electronics a car is equipped with. Electronic features that you are seeing right now are senors. What companies are trying with this technology is safety. Most of you reading have vehicles with sensors. When you look to your dash console and see the temperature that is outside, that is from a sensor. Now there are sensors that have a big impact when you drive. This new technology can help keep your car in a highway lane so you don't accidentally hit a car that was next you. Also there are front collision sensors that brake for you if an object is in front of you. This technology is developing meaning in a short time there could be autonomous cars.

BreadBoard and Wiring
Currently in most homes, we are using AC power. The reason we use AC current in our homes is because AC can travel longer distances over the electrical grid. DC current is widely used in low voltage applications such as charging batteries, automotive applications, aircraft applications and other low voltage applicants. An electrical grid is an interconnected network for delivering electricity from suppliers to consumers. It consists of generating stations that produce electrical power, high-voltage transmission lines that carry power from distant sources to demand centers. All solar panels nowadays produce DC current.

Nikola Tesla was born July 10, 1856 in Croatia. He is known to be the founder of Alternating Current teamed up with George Westinghouse but, him and Edison had disagreements on which current was better. In the end Tesla had the better current because of the main factor being, that AC current can travel over long distances of time distributing electricity and buildings.
